
by Lisa Hinton-Valdrighi
Following its 19-16 upset of Essex in the Region 1A championship, Rappahannock snagged two of the top three regional honors with senior defensive back C.J. Kelly chosen as the offensive player of the year and William West named by his peers as the coach of the year.

Essex, which rode an unblemished 12-0 record into the region final, had senior linebacker Xzayviia Bundy named the defensive player of the year.
Essex and Rappahannock filled the most spots on the region first teams with the Trojans and Raiders both naming five to the offensive first team and four to the second. Middlesex filled a spot on the offensive first team and named four to the defensive first team.
First team offensive selections included Essex High seniors Tristan Marshall (C), Taivian Holmes (OL), Daniel Walker (OL) and Jaden Holmes (RB) and sophomore Demetrius Stewart (RB); Rappahannock seniors Kelly (all-purpose), Carter Sullivan (TE), Kenneth Madison (RB) and Remmington Houck (OL) and junior Christian Destin (WR); Northampton seniors Khaidn Davis (KR) and Sebastian Mayorga (K) and junior Palmer Hubbard (OL); Northumberland senior Tyreek Lundy (QB) and junior Lyndon Williams (WR); and Middlesex junior Davonta Griffin (WR).
The first team defense included Essex High senior Bundy (LB), junior Jahkir Shelton (DL) and sophomores Jodecee Cox (DL) and Markeise Braxton (DB); Rappahannock seniors Carter Sullivan (DL), Chase Self (LB), Kevin Fauntleroy (LB) and Kelly (DB); Middlesex juniors Jakub Bowen (all purpose), Davonta Griffin (punt returner), Jacob Hatton (P) and Jakub Bowen (LB); Northampton seniors Jeremiah White (DB), Khaidn Davis (LB) and Jordan Delk (DL); and Northumberland senior Lundy (DB).
